    Neither AM, ABP, Ghostery nor DNT can get them all. There are thousands upon thousands of known trackers out there with new companies showing up often. I don't care how good AM claims to be, you need a little extra backup in the form of either DNT or Ghostery, maybe even ABP and the anti-social or annoyances list. Pick one extra layer though, otherwise you'll just get bogged down and things will start breaking badly. You're right though, DNT isn't available for Opera unfortunately, so you're going to need to go for ABP and perhaps a list like Fanboy's or Easylist Privacy to supplement AM.
